Redefining Testing with Intelligent Automation

The core capabilities of the Seemore AI layer are designed to provide a unified and deeply analytical approach to quality assurance. The system performs precise, deep analysis across multiple, disparate environments to generate highly accurate reports on the most critical changes, allowing teams to focus their efforts where the risk is greatest. For testing itself, the platform orchestrates smart, codeless automation, which is a transformative feature for both technical and non-technical users. It enables the creation, execution, and autonomous self-healing of tests based on simple natural language commands. This capability effectively removes the bottleneck of manual scriptwriting and maintenance. When an underlying application feature is altered, the AI’s self-healing function can intelligently adapt the corresponding test case, a task that has historically consumed countless hours of QA resources. This shift empowers teams to move from tactical script management to a more strategic oversight of quality.

This new AI layer extends its intelligence to proactively detect and fix anomalies before they ever reach a production environment, fundamentally changing the role of quality assurance from a reactive gatekeeper to a proactive partner in the development process. The system is designed to identify everything from subtle code defects to broken test scripts and initiate corrective action, thereby preventing downstream disruptions. To enhance the overall user experience, Seemore offers conversational, step-by-step guidance throughout the platform, making its powerful features accessible to a broader range of users.
